WHITTEMORE, J.

These are actions to recover balances alleged to be due for work, labor and services performed for the defendant under oral contracts to pay union wages. The actions were not brought until after the expiration of some months from the termination of employment and after the defendant had sued each plaintiff for money borrowed from the defendant during the periods of employment.
